In the enchanting world of forests, where towering trees stretch towards the sky, a rare and intriguing phenomenon exists: the albino redwood tree. Unlike their verdant counterparts, these ghostly white trees stand out with their striking lack of chlorophyll, the pigment responsible for the green color in plants. This absence of chlorophyll means that albino redwoods cannot perform photosynthesis, the process by which plants convert sunlight into the energy they need to grow. As a result, these trees are unable to independently produce their own food, setting them apart in the plant kingdom.
Albino redwoods are considered botanical anomalies, and their existence raises fascinating questions about survival and adaptation. Without the ability to photosynthesize, these trees rely on a unique form of parasitism to sustain themselves. They connect to the root systems of neighboring healthy redwoods, tapping into the shared network of nutrients and water. This underground exchange allows albino redwoods to draw the sustenance they need from their green relatives, effectively making them parasites in the forest ecosystem.
The presence of albino redwoods is a testament to the complex and interconnected nature of forest life. While they may seem like a burden to their host trees, some scientists suggest that albino redwoods could play a role in the ecosystem by acting as indicators of environmental stress or changes. Their sensitivity to pollutants and other environmental factors might provide valuable insights into the health of the forest.
